Date: | Tuesday 23 March 1982 |
Time: | 09:30 |
Type: | Cessna 414A Chancellor |
Owner/operator: | Gimbel Aviation, Inc. |
Registration: | N37174 |
MSN: | 414A0252 |
Total airframe hrs: | 680 hours |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 2 |
Aircraft damage: | Destroyed |
Location: | Reynolds Field, Jackson, Michigan -
United States of America
|
Phase: | Initial climb |
Nature: | Private |
Departure airport: | Reynolds Field, Jackson, Michigan (JXN/KJXN) |
Destination airport: | Reynolds Field, Jackson, Michigan (JXN/KJXN) |
Confidence Rating: |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ources |
Narrative:AT APPROXIMATELY 90K AFTER LIFTOFF FROM A TOUCH & GO THE CO-PILOT, WHO WAS FLYING FROM THE LEFT SEAT, INDICATED PROBLEMS WITH THE RIGHT ENGINE. THE PILOT HAD BEEN OBSERVING TRUCKS ON THE RIGHT SIDE OF THE RUNWAY. HE STATED THEY COULD HAVE SET THE AIRCRAFT BACK DOWN EXCEPT HE THOUGHT THEY MIGHT SWERVE INTO THE TRUCKS. HE WAS NOT SPECIFICALLY LOOKING AT THE INSTRUMENTS BECAUSE OF THE TRUCKS. HE TOOK CONTROL & THE AIRCRAFT SETTLED ADJACENT TO THE RUNWAY & BURST INTO FLAMES.
INSPECTION OF THE RIGHT ENGINE REVEALED ALL BUT ONE OF THE 12 SPARK PLUGS WERE SOOTY. THE PLUGS WERE INSTALLED IN A NEW ENGINE & THE ENGINE OBTAINED TAKEOFF RPM.
The National Transportation Safety Board determines the probable cause(s) of this accident as follows:
REASON FOR OCCURRENCE UNDETERMINED
FLIGHT/NAVIGATION INSTRUMENT(S)..INATTENTIVE..PILOT IN COMMAND
